微控制器原理與應(yīng)用實(shí)驗(yàn)報(bào)告_第1頁(yè)
微控制器原理與應(yīng)用實(shí)驗(yàn)報(bào)告_第2頁(yè)
微控制器原理與應(yīng)用實(shí)驗(yàn)報(bào)告_第3頁(yè)
微控制器原理與應(yīng)用實(shí)驗(yàn)報(bào)告_第4頁(yè)
微控制器原理與應(yīng)用實(shí)驗(yàn)報(bào)告_第5頁(yè)
已閱讀5頁(yè),還剩1頁(yè)未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

微控制器原理與應(yīng)用實(shí)驗(yàn)報(bào)告實(shí)驗(yàn)?zāi)康谋緦?shí)驗(yàn)報(bào)告旨在探討微控制器的基本原理及其在各個(gè)領(lǐng)域的應(yīng)用。微控制器(Microcontroller)是一種集成在一個(gè)芯片上的微型計(jì)算機(jī),它通常包含一個(gè)中央處理器(CPU)、存儲(chǔ)器和各種輸入/輸出(I/O)端口。通過(guò)本實(shí)驗(yàn),學(xué)生將能夠理解微控制器的內(nèi)部結(jié)構(gòu)、工作原理以及如何使用它們來(lái)控制和自動(dòng)化各種系統(tǒng)。實(shí)驗(yàn)內(nèi)容1.微控制器的基本原理中央處理器(CPU)CPU是微控制器的核心,它執(zhí)行指令并處理數(shù)據(jù)。在實(shí)驗(yàn)中,我們學(xué)習(xí)了CPU的基本結(jié)構(gòu),包括寄存器、運(yùn)算器和控制器。我們了解了如何通過(guò)編程來(lái)控制CPU執(zhí)行不同的任務(wù)。存儲(chǔ)器微控制器中的存儲(chǔ)器分為兩種主要類型:只讀存儲(chǔ)器(ROM)和隨機(jī)存取存儲(chǔ)器(RAM)。ROM用于存儲(chǔ)固定的程序代碼,而RAM則用于存儲(chǔ)可變數(shù)據(jù)。我們學(xué)習(xí)了如何使用不同的尋址模式來(lái)訪問(wèn)存儲(chǔ)器中的數(shù)據(jù)。輸入/輸出(I/O)端口I/O端口是微控制器與外部世界交互的接口。我們學(xué)習(xí)了如何通過(guò)I/O端口來(lái)讀取傳感器數(shù)據(jù),以及如何控制執(zhí)行器。2.微控制器的應(yīng)用嵌入式系統(tǒng)微控制器在嵌入式系統(tǒng)中得到廣泛應(yīng)用,如家用電器、汽車電子、醫(yī)療設(shè)備等。我們?cè)O(shè)計(jì)了一個(gè)簡(jiǎn)單的嵌入式系統(tǒng),以展示微控制器如何控制這些系統(tǒng)的功能。自動(dòng)控制微控制器在自動(dòng)控制領(lǐng)域發(fā)揮著重要作用,如溫度控制、水位控制等。我們實(shí)現(xiàn)了一個(gè)基于微控制器的溫度控制系統(tǒng),以展示如何通過(guò)編程來(lái)實(shí)現(xiàn)對(duì)溫度的精確控制。通信與網(wǎng)絡(luò)微控制器可以與各種通信協(xié)議和網(wǎng)絡(luò)接口集成,實(shí)現(xiàn)設(shè)備間的通信。我們學(xué)習(xí)了如何使用微控制器進(jìn)行簡(jiǎn)單的串行通信和網(wǎng)絡(luò)連接。3.實(shí)驗(yàn)結(jié)果與分析通過(guò)實(shí)驗(yàn),我們成功地實(shí)現(xiàn)了微控制器的基本功能,并對(duì)其實(shí)際應(yīng)用有了更深刻的理解。我們分析了實(shí)驗(yàn)數(shù)據(jù),驗(yàn)證了微控制器的性能和可靠性,并對(duì)其在各個(gè)領(lǐng)域的應(yīng)用前景進(jìn)行了探討。結(jié)論微控制器作為一種功能強(qiáng)大的嵌入式系統(tǒng),不僅在工業(yè)控制、智能家居、汽車電子等領(lǐng)域有著廣泛應(yīng)用,而且隨著物聯(lián)網(wǎng)(IoT)和邊緣計(jì)算的發(fā)展,其應(yīng)用前景將更加廣闊。通過(guò)本實(shí)驗(yàn),我們不僅掌握了微控制器的原理和應(yīng)用,而且為將來(lái)的研究和實(shí)踐奠定了堅(jiān)實(shí)的基礎(chǔ)。建議與展望為了進(jìn)一步推動(dòng)微控制器技術(shù)的發(fā)展,我們建議加強(qiáng)與其他學(xué)科的交叉研究,如人工智能、機(jī)器學(xué)習(xí)等,以實(shí)現(xiàn)更智能、更高效的系統(tǒng)控制。同時(shí),應(yīng)關(guān)注微控制器的安全性問(wèn)題,確保其在各個(gè)領(lǐng)域的安全可靠應(yīng)用。參考文獻(xiàn)[1]微控制器原理與應(yīng)用.電子工業(yè)出版社.[2]嵌入式系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n).機(jī)械工業(yè)出版社.[3]自動(dòng)控制原理.科學(xué)出版社.[4]微控制器在物聯(lián)網(wǎng)中的應(yīng)用.清華大學(xué)出版社.#微控制器原理與應(yīng)用實(shí)驗(yàn)報(bào)告實(shí)驗(yàn)?zāi)康谋緦?shí)驗(yàn)的目的是為了深入理解微控制器的原理,掌握其在實(shí)際應(yīng)用中的操作和編程技巧。通過(guò)實(shí)驗(yàn),學(xué)生將能夠:了解微控制器的內(nèi)部結(jié)構(gòu)和工作原理。學(xué)習(xí)如何使用微控制器的開發(fā)環(huán)境進(jìn)行編程。掌握微控制器的外圍設(shè)備接口和使用方法。通過(guò)實(shí)際項(xiàng)目,鍛煉系統(tǒng)設(shè)計(jì)和問(wèn)題解決能力。實(shí)驗(yàn)設(shè)備微控制器開發(fā)板計(jì)算機(jī)(安裝了微控制器開發(fā)環(huán)境)電源供應(yīng)器各種傳感器和執(zhí)行器(根據(jù)實(shí)驗(yàn)需求選擇)面包板、跳線等連接工具實(shí)驗(yàn)原理微控制器是一種集成在單一芯片上的微型計(jì)算機(jī),它包含中央處理器(CPU)、內(nèi)存、輸入/輸出(I/O)端口、定時(shí)器/計(jì)數(shù)器、中斷系統(tǒng)等組件。實(shí)驗(yàn)中使用的微控制器通常基于精簡(jiǎn)指令集(RISC)架構(gòu),具有低功耗、小體積和高集成度的特點(diǎn)。實(shí)驗(yàn)步驟1.環(huán)境設(shè)置安裝微控制器開發(fā)環(huán)境,例如ArduinoIDE、MicroPython等。熟悉開發(fā)環(huán)境的操作界面和編譯、上傳程序的流程。2.硬件連接根據(jù)實(shí)驗(yàn)要求,使用面包板和跳線連接微控制器開發(fā)板和各種外圍設(shè)備。確保電源供應(yīng)正確,避免短路或過(guò)壓。3.編程基礎(chǔ)學(xué)習(xí)微控制器的基本編程語(yǔ)法和控制結(jié)構(gòu)。理解并使用各種函數(shù)和庫(kù)來(lái)操作I/O端口和外設(shè)。4.實(shí)驗(yàn)項(xiàng)目選擇一個(gè)或多個(gè)實(shí)驗(yàn)項(xiàng)目,例如LED控制、按鈕檢測(cè)、溫度傳感器讀取等。根據(jù)項(xiàng)目需求,設(shè)計(jì)并實(shí)現(xiàn)相應(yīng)的控制邏輯和算法。5.調(diào)試與測(cè)試使用串口監(jiān)視器或其他調(diào)試工具觀察程序運(yùn)行狀態(tài)。對(duì)程序進(jìn)行調(diào)試,修正可能出現(xiàn)的錯(cuò)誤。測(cè)試系統(tǒng)的穩(wěn)定性和響應(yīng)性。實(shí)驗(yàn)結(jié)果與分析記錄實(shí)驗(yàn)中觀察到的現(xiàn)象和數(shù)據(jù)。分析實(shí)驗(yàn)結(jié)果,討論可能的誤差來(lái)源和改進(jìn)措施。討論與總結(jié)討論實(shí)驗(yàn)中的難點(diǎn)和解決方法。總結(jié)微控制器的應(yīng)用領(lǐng)域和未來(lái)發(fā)展趨勢(shì)。提出進(jìn)一步的實(shí)驗(yàn)建議和研究方向。參考文獻(xiàn)MicrocontrollerFundamentalsandApplicationsEmbeddedSystems:Real-TimeInterfacingtoARMCortex-MMicrocontrollersProgrammingArduino:GettingStartedwithSketches附錄提供實(shí)驗(yàn)代碼和圖表等附加材料。注意事項(xiàng)實(shí)驗(yàn)過(guò)程中注意安全,避免電擊或短路。保持工作環(huán)境的整潔,便于后續(xù)實(shí)驗(yàn)的進(jìn)行。定期保存實(shí)驗(yàn)數(shù)據(jù)和程序代碼,以防數(shù)據(jù)丟失。通過(guò)本實(shí)驗(yàn),學(xué)生不僅能夠掌握微控制器的基本原理和應(yīng)用,還能培養(yǎng)動(dòng)手能力和解決實(shí)際問(wèn)題的能力,為后續(xù)深入學(xué)習(xí)電子工程和嵌入式系統(tǒng)相關(guān)知識(shí)打下堅(jiān)實(shí)的基礎(chǔ)。#微控制器原理與應(yīng)用實(shí)驗(yàn)報(bào)告實(shí)驗(yàn)?zāi)康谋緦?shí)驗(yàn)旨在通過(guò)實(shí)際操作和實(shí)驗(yàn)分析,使學(xué)生深入了解微控制器的基本原理和應(yīng)用。學(xué)生將學(xué)習(xí)如何使用微控制器進(jìn)行輸入/輸出操作,掌握微控制器的編程和調(diào)試技巧,并能夠利用微控制器解決實(shí)際問(wèn)題。實(shí)驗(yàn)準(zhǔn)備硬件準(zhǔn)備:微控制器開發(fā)板、面包板、跳線、LED燈、按鈕開關(guān)、電阻等。軟件準(zhǔn)備:微控制器編程環(huán)境(如ArduinoIDE)、串口監(jiān)視器(如Putty)。實(shí)驗(yàn)內(nèi)容1.微控制器概述微控制器是一種集成在單一芯片上的微型計(jì)算機(jī)。它通常包含一個(gè)CPU、RAM、ROM、定時(shí)器、多種I/O接口等。在實(shí)驗(yàn)中,我們使用的是[具體型號(hào)]微控制器,其特點(diǎn)是[描述特點(diǎn)]。2.微控制器的編程基礎(chǔ)首先,我們學(xué)習(xí)了微控制器的編程語(yǔ)言,如C或匯編語(yǔ)言。然后,我們使用[編程環(huán)境]來(lái)編寫、編譯和下載程序到微控制器中。程序的基本結(jié)構(gòu)包括[描述結(jié)構(gòu)]。3.輸入/輸出操作我們學(xué)習(xí)了如何使用微控制器的GPIO(GeneralPurposeInput/Output)引腳進(jìn)行輸入/輸出操作。通過(guò)連接LED燈和按鈕開關(guān),我們實(shí)現(xiàn)了簡(jiǎn)單的LED閃爍和按鈕檢測(cè)實(shí)驗(yàn)。4.定時(shí)器和中斷定時(shí)器是微控制器中用于產(chǎn)生定時(shí)中斷的硬件模塊。我們學(xué)習(xí)了如何使用定時(shí)器來(lái)控制LED的閃爍頻率,以及如何設(shè)置中斷以便在特定時(shí)間或事件發(fā)生時(shí)執(zhí)行特定代碼。5.串口通信串口通信是微控制器與外部設(shè)備或計(jì)算機(jī)進(jìn)行數(shù)據(jù)交換的一種方式。我們使用串口監(jiān)視器來(lái)發(fā)送和接收數(shù)據(jù),并學(xué)習(xí)了如何通過(guò)串口實(shí)現(xiàn)簡(jiǎn)單的通信協(xié)議。6.實(shí)驗(yàn)結(jié)果與分析通過(guò)實(shí)驗(yàn),我們成功地實(shí)現(xiàn)了LED的閃爍、按鈕的檢測(cè)、定時(shí)器的使用以及串口通信。我們對(duì)實(shí)驗(yàn)結(jié)果進(jìn)行了記錄和分析,討論了實(shí)驗(yàn)中遇到的問(wèn)題及解決方法。實(shí)驗(yàn)結(jié)論綜上所述,通過(guò)本實(shí)驗(yàn),我們深入理解了微控制器的原理和應(yīng)用。我們掌握了微控制器的編程和調(diào)試技巧,并能夠利用微控制器進(jìn)行簡(jiǎn)單的輸入/輸出、定時(shí)器和串口通信操作。這為我們進(jìn)一步學(xué)習(xí)和應(yīng)用微

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

最新文檔

評(píng)論

0/150

提交評(píng)論